Title: The Versatility of Silicone Thermal Tubes: Applications in Various Life Scenes

Introduction:Silicone thermal tubes are a versatile and essential component in various industries and everyday life. These tubes are made from high-quality silicone material, which possesses excellent thermal conductivity, flexibility, and resistance to extreme temperatures. In this article, we will explore the diverse applications of silicone thermal tubes in different life scenes, highlighting their importance and benefits.

1. Automotive Industry: Silicone thermal tubes play a crucial role in the automotive industry, where they are used for various purposes. One of the primary applications is in the cooling system, where these tubes efficiently transfer heat from the engine to the radiator. They ensure optimal engine performance by maintaining the temperature within the desired range. Additionally, silicone thermal tubes are used in turbocharger systems, intercoolers, and air intake systems, where they withstand high temperatures and provide reliable heat dissipation.

2. Electronics and Electrical Engineering: In the field of electronics and electrical engineering, silicone thermal tubes are widely used for heat management and insulation purposes. These tubes are employed in electronic devices, such as computers, servers, and power supplies, to dissipate heat generated by components. By efficiently transferring heat away from sensitive electronic parts, silicone thermal tubes prevent overheating and ensure the longevity and reliability of electronic devices.

3. Industrial Applications: Silicone thermal tubes find extensive use in various industrial applications, particularly in manufacturing processes that involve heat transfer. For instance, in plastic injection molding, these tubes are used to cool the molds, ensuring proper solidification of the plastic material. Silicone thermal tubes are also employed in industrial ovens and furnaces, where they facilitate the circulation of hot air and prevent heat loss, resulting in energy efficiency and improved productivity.

4. Medical and Healthcare: The medical and healthcare sector also benefits from the use of silicone thermal tubes. These tubes are utilized in medical equipment, such as laser systems, ultrasound machines, and MRI scanners, to dissipate heat generated during operation. By effectively managing heat, silicone thermal tubes contribute to the accuracy and reliability of medical devices, ensuring patient safety and comfort.

5. Food and Beverage Industry: Silicone thermal tubes play a vital role in the food and beverage industry, primarily in commercial kitchens and food processing plants. These tubes are used in refrigeration systems, ensuring efficient heat transfer and maintaining optimal temperatures for food storage. Silicone thermal tubes also find application in beverage dispensing machines, where they help regulate the temperature of beverages, ensuring consistent quality and taste.

6. Renewable Energy: The renewable energy sector, including solar and wind power, relies on silicone thermal tubes for effective heat management. In solar thermal systems, these tubes are used to transfer heat from solar collectors to storage tanks, where it can be utilized for various purposes. Silicone thermal tubes also play a crucial role in wind turbine cooling systems, preventing overheating of critical components and ensuring efficient energy generation.
